当前位置:主页 > 科技论文 > 软件论文 >

面向内存数据库的逆缓存技术研究

发布时间:2018-07-30 07:38
【摘要】:计算机系统所支持的内存容量不断增加,而内存价格却不断走低,这让内存数据库系统得到了很好的发展时机,它将所有的数据存储于内存中,以此来消除磁盘读写瓶颈。然而在大数据时代,所有数据存储于内存是不可能的,也不是必需的。在理想情况下,数据库系统既想具备内存高效地访问速度,又想具备磁盘的超大容量和低价开销。这关键是如何能同时有效地利用内存和磁盘两者的优势。在本文中,我们对现有最新的解决方案——“逆缓存”进行研究,实现了基于逆缓存的海量键值内存数据库系统原型,并提出了一种更通用和更有效的基于用户态虚拟内存管理(UVMM)的逆缓存方案,能够在小代价的情况下应用于绝大多数内存数据库系统中。在原型系统上,我们组织了大量的实验来对比分析现有方案和UVMM方案的性能,而且研究每种方案的可用性。基于我们的实验发现,UVMM各个方面都表现得很出色,而且在内存限制更高的情况下,UVMM比现有方案拥有更好的性能。最后,我们还总结了一些基本原则,用于设计优秀的逆缓存方案。
[Abstract]:The memory capacity supported by the computer system is increasing and the memory price is decreasing. This makes the memory database system have a good opportunity to develop. It stores all the data in memory to eliminate the bottleneck of disk reading and writing. In the big data era, however, it is impossible and not necessary for all data to be stored in memory. Ideally, the database system not only wants to access memory efficiently, but also wants to have the large capacity and low cost of disk. The key is how to take advantage of both memory and disk effectively. In this paper, we study the newest solution, "inverse cache", and realize the prototype of massive key memory database system based on inverse cache. A more general and effective inverse cache scheme based on user state virtual memory management (UVMM) is proposed, which can be applied to most memory database systems at low cost. In the prototype system, we have organized a large number of experiments to compare and analyze the performance of existing schemes and UVMM schemes, and to study the availability of each scheme. Based on our experiments it is found that the UVMM performs well in every aspect and the performance of the UVMM is better than the existing scheme under the condition of higher memory limit. Finally, we summarize some basic principles for designing excellent inverse caching schemes.
【学位授予单位】:浙江大学
【学位级别】:硕士
【学位授予年份】:2016
【分类号】:TP311.13

【相似文献】

相关期刊论文 前10条

1 刘云生,焦金良;内存数据库组织分区法的评析[J];计算机工程与应用;2002年10期

2 朱兴宇 ,李凌峰 ,薛巍;基于内存数据库的信用防欺诈系统[J];通信世界;2003年20期

3 易国洪;;内存数据库中恢复技术研究[J];科技广场;2007年03期

4 王珊;肖艳芹;刘大为;覃雄派;;内存数据库关键技术研究[J];计算机应用;2007年10期

5 张乾;;共享内存在内存数据库系统中的应用[J];科技传播;2010年19期

6 刘敏;费向东;胡术;杨诚;;空管系统中内存数据库的设计与实现[J];计算机工程;2010年21期

7 张丽娟;;内存数据库数据的组织结构优化[J];煤炭技术;2011年08期

8 许丽花;;内存数据库的关键技术研究[J];电脑知识与技术;2011年36期

9 陶卫平;;内存数据库关键技术探讨[J];大众科技;2012年11期

10 张良;王纯;李炜;;基于内存数据库的存储集群的关键技术研究[J];电信工程技术与标准化;2012年10期

相关会议论文 前10条

1 梅宏斌;王德强;;内存数据库技术在期货交易系统中的应用[A];第十九届全国数据库学术会议论文集(技术报告篇)[C];2002年

2 吴绍春;舒良才;李国辉;刘云生;;用内存数据库支持实时事务的定时限制[A];数据库研究进展97——第十四届全国数据库学术会议论文集(下)[C];1997年

3 陈滢;姚小巍;金文;董逸生;;内存数据库的技术探讨[A];第十二届全国数据库学术会议论文集[C];1994年

4 高嗣昌;李守华;李晋;;HSQLDB在电信级项目中的应用[A];促进企业信息化进程——第十届中国Java技术及应用大会文集[C];2007年

5 盛业兴;陆阳;;一种对缓存敏感的内存数据库数据组织方法[A];计算机技术与应用进展·2007——全国第18届计算机技术与应用(CACIS)学术会议论文集[C];2007年

6 马兰;宋玲;吴智玲;;嵌入式内存数据库的数据索引研究[A];2009年中国高校通信类院系学术研讨会论文集[C];2009年

7 宋玲;杨雪君;马兰;;嵌入式内存数据库的存储和索引算法研究[A];NDBC2010第27届中国数据库学术会议论文集A辑二[C];2010年

8 覃飙;王建民;刘云生;;一种实时内存数据库恢复算法[A];第二十届全国数据库学术会议论文集(技术报告篇)[C];2003年

9 郭超;李坤;王永炎;刘胜航;王宏安;;多核处理器环境下内存数据库索引性能分析[A];NDBC2010第27届中国数据库学术会议论文集A辑一[C];2010年

10 张延松;龚玮薇;王占伟;黄伟;胡伟;季晓东;黄云奎;王珊;;ScaMMDB:面向可扩展内存数据库系统的研究[A];第二十五届中国数据库学术会议论文集(一)[C];2008年

相关重要报纸文章 前10条

1 本报记者 邱燕娜;甲骨文内存数据库产品强调混合负载优势[N];中国计算机报;2014年

2 智雨青;走近内存数据库[N];计算机世界;2007年

3 张建铭;3G时代 内存数据库受宠[N];网络世界;2006年

4 本报记者  小木;3G计费钟爱内存数据库[N];计算机世界;2006年

5 见习记者 高建荣;袖珍企业赢得巨头订单[N];深圳特区报;2012年

6 本报记者 陈平;SAP携HANA发力中国市场[N];电脑报;2011年

7 本报记者 霍娜 邱燕娜;SAP HANA促生第三代BI 全员实时预测分析或成现实[N];中国计算机报;2012年

8 ;大数据/商业分析会越来越热[N];网络世界;2012年

9 振;Oracle内存数据库高速缓存软件上市[N];电脑商报;2008年

10 《网络世界》记者 周源;戴尔最高端服务器R920入市[N];网络世界;2014年

相关博士学位论文 前3条

1 周晓云;并行内存数据库快速事务提交与高效恢复方法研究[D];中国矿业大学;2009年

2 刘勇;基于GPU的内存数据库索引技术研究[D];华南理工大学;2013年

3 贾连印;内存数据库中集合相似度及集合包含问题的研究[D];华南理工大学;2012年

相关硕士学位论文 前10条

1 吴参森;面向内存数据库的逆缓存技术研究[D];浙江大学;2016年

2 汤璇;基于简易内存数据库的水调预警系统的设计及实现[D];武汉科技大学;2008年

3 朱振龙;内存数据库装载和交换策略研究[D];湖南大学;2009年

4 徐海华;面向应用的内存数据库研究[D];上海师范大学;2008年

5 张照波;Redis在电信运营系统中的应用研究[D];大连海事大学;2015年

6 李凤龙;标准信息网检索数据库架构与实现[D];山东大学;2014年

7 王晟泳;多机热备份内存数据库的设计与实现[D];电子科技大学;2011年

8 钱昊;面向内存数据库的快照机制和持久性支持研究[D];上海交通大学;2015年

9 李兆X;期货客户快速报单系统的设计与实现[D];华北电力大学;2015年

10 王萱;基于内存数据库的专利检索分析系统的研究与实现[D];江苏大学;2016年



本文编号:2154301

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/ruanjiangongchenglunwen/2154301.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户b3e4d***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com